From the Daily Herald: Gov. Pat Quinn signed legislation that allows adoptees access to their birth records. Adopted people born in 1945 or earlier now will be able to obtain their birth certificates right away. From The Denver Post: The birth records of adoptions finalized in Denver would become available to the adoptees, once they are adults, under a proposed ballot initiative.
